Transaction e324c3e1841e63f363fd8701494ba0b8f277921bc8f195049c1eff47d75b8504
1 Input
1 Output
-
e324c3e1841e63f363fd8701494ba0b8f277921bc8f195049c1eff47d75b8504:0
- value
- 6404317
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 c31d4321d2a92faec029eff4722908a1d12f4c68 OP_EQUAL
- address
- 3KUgk8HV8N4wJczoHU66hzjnMAnMXYp7hT